天天看點

EasyX庫:為什麼它是新手學習C++的最佳選擇?

C++是一種廣泛應用于計算機科學和程式設計領域的進階程式設計語言。對于初學者而言,學習C++并不是一件容易的事情。為了讓初學者更容易地入門C++程式設計,EasyX庫應運而生。那麼,為什麼我推薦新手C++使用EasyX庫?本文将對這個問題進行深入分析。

EasyX庫:為什麼它是新手學習C++的最佳選擇?

一、EasyX庫是什麼?

EasyX是一個基于Windows GDI+的簡單易用的圖形庫,它提供了一套簡單易用的API,使得初學者可以很容易地進行C++圖形程式設計。EasyX庫中包含了大量的圖形函數和工具函數,可以幫助開發者實作各種各樣的圖形界面和互動效果。

EasyX庫:為什麼它是新手學習C++的最佳選擇?

二、EasyX庫的優勢

1.簡單易用

EasyX庫提供了一套簡單易用的API,使得初學者可以很容易地進行C++圖形程式設計。通過EasyX庫,開發者可以快速地建立各種各樣的圖形界面和互動效果,進而加深對C++程式設計的了解和掌握。

2.良好的互動性

EasyX庫中包含了大量的圖形函數和工具函數,可以幫助開發者實作各種各樣的互動效果,如滑鼠事件、鍵盤事件、定時器事件等。這些互動效果可以讓程式更加生動、有趣,也可以提高使用者體驗。

3.開源免費

EasyX庫是一款完全免費的圖形庫,并且是開源的。開發者可以在EasyX的官網上免費下載下傳和使用EasyX庫,也可以自由地檢視和修改EasyX庫的源代碼。

4.豐富的文檔和示例

EasyX庫提供了豐富的文檔和示例代碼,可以幫助開發者快速地掌握EasyX庫的使用方法。在EasyX的官網上,開發者可以找到大量的教程和示例,可以幫助新手快速入門C++圖形程式設計。

EasyX庫:為什麼它是新手學習C++的最佳選擇?

三、為什麼推薦新手使用EasyX庫?

1.提高學習興趣和動力

EasyX庫可以讓新手很快地看到自己的成果,使得學習過程更加有趣和有成就感。通過使用EasyX庫,新手可以快速地建立出各種各樣的圖形界面和動畫效果,進而提高學習興趣和動力。

2.加深對C++程式設計的了解和掌握

EasyX庫中包含了大量的圖形函數和工具函數,可以幫助新手更加深入地了解C++程式設計的各個方面,如函數、指針、數組等。同時,EasyX庫也可以幫助新手掌握C++的基本文法和面向對象程式設計思想。

3.幫助新手快速入門C++圖形程式設計

對于初學者而言,學習C++圖形程式設計比較困難,因為需要掌握大量的圖形函數和工具函數。而EasyX庫提供了一套簡單易用的API,可以幫助新手快速地入門C++圖形程式設計。

4.EasyX庫的廣泛應用

EasyX庫是一款廣泛應用于C++圖形程式設計領域的圖形庫,很多C++圖形程式設計的教程和書籍都是以EasyX庫為基礎的。是以,掌握EasyX庫可以幫助新手更好地了解和掌握C++圖形程式設計領域的知識,為以後的學習和應用打下堅實的基礎。

EasyX庫:為什麼它是新手學習C++的最佳選擇?

四、EasyX庫的應用場景

EasyX庫可以被廣泛應用于各種各樣的場景中,如遊戲開發、教育教學、科研展示等。下面是幾個常見的應用場景:

1.遊戲開發

EasyX庫可以幫助遊戲開發者快速地建立各種各樣的遊戲界面和互動效果,進而加快遊戲開發的進度。同時,EasyX庫也可以提高遊戲的畫面品質和使用者體驗,使得遊戲更具吸引力和競争力。

2.教育教學

EasyX庫可以被廣泛應用于計算機教育和程式設計教育領域,幫助教師和學生更好地了解和掌握C++圖形程式設計的知識。通過使用EasyX庫,教師可以快速地建立各種各樣的教學示範和互動式課程,使得教學更加生動、有趣和有效。

3.科研展示

EasyX庫可以被應用于各種科研展示場景中,如科研論文、學術報告等。通過使用EasyX庫,科研人員可以快速地建立各種各樣的圖形和動畫效果,進而更好地展示自己的研究成果。

EasyX庫:為什麼它是新手學習C++的最佳選擇?

五、結論

EasyX庫是一款簡單易用、功能強大的C++圖形庫,适合初學者入門。它提供了豐富的功能和工具函數,可以幫助新手快速地建立各種各樣的圖形界面和互動效果。同時,EasyX庫也被廣泛應用于遊戲開發、教育教學、科研展示等領域,具有很好的應用前景。是以,我強烈推薦新手使用EasyX庫來學習C++圖形程式設計,進而更好地掌握這一領域的知識和技能。

#夏日生活打卡季#